Ordinals
beta
Address 3Lzamr3Yiur4JGxUg4VZ6QT3xzWd72AQzi
sat balance
41472308
runes balances
outputs
b269c0e158dfe7bf1754c57be56bb259b253ceab957bc64d77d30ac03ca3c2cf:1